Runoff and infiltration characteristics of pavement structures—review of an extensive monitoring program

Abstract: The stormwater runoff and infiltration performance of permeable pavements has been systematically evaluated within an intensive monitoring program. The primary objective of the investigation was to generate a broad database, which enables the development of an advanced simulation module for urban drainage modelling. Over 160 field and lab scale experiments have been completed and analyzed for surface runoff and infiltration characteristics. “…Clogging, the loss of surface permeability, in PP systems has been documented by numerous researchers in both field (Bean et al, 2007;Henderson and Tighe, 2011) and laboratory based studies (Illgen et al, 2007;Pezzaniti et al, 2009;Haselbach, 2010;Tan et al, 2003). Clogging materials are deposited onto the surface of a PP from vehicular traffic, vegetative litter, atmospheric deposition and regular maintenance activities.…”
